安裝kubernetes叢集時,如何關閉swap分區呢?
1、先了解一下,什麼是swap分區?
swap分區指的是虛拟記憶體分區,
2、swap分區的作用?
作用是實體記憶體不足時,作業系統将從"不經常配置設定的記憶體區域"中取出一部分來使用,甚至從"磁盤空間"中取一部分作為記憶體來使用。
3、使用swap分區的注意事項?或者說缺點?
啟用swap分區會對系統的性能産生非常負面的影響,
例如:在SWAP分區爆滿的情況下會造成不穩定,此種情況下很有可能導緻資料丢失。
4、安裝kubernetes叢集時,是否要關閉swap分區呢?
一般情況下,kubernetes每個節點都要關閉swap分區。
但是因為某些原因确實不能關閉swap分區,就需要在叢集安裝過程中通過明确的參數進行配置說明
swap分區越大,磁盤的可用記憶體就越小!因為linux要劃分一塊區域用來存儲swap分區!
5、安裝kubernetes叢集時,如何關閉swap分區呢?
5.1 注釋掉/etc/fstab檔案中swap分區一行
vim /etc/fstab
注釋掉 /dev/mapper/centos-swap swap
# /dev/mapper/centos-swap swap
5.2、注意修改完畢之後需要重新開機linux服務
reboot
#程式員# #雲原生# #程式員未來前景如何大齡程式員出路在哪裡#